The Role of AI in Diagnostics
One of the most impactful applications of AI in medicine is in diagnostics. AI algorithms analyze large datasets, enabling healthcare providers to identify diseases at much earlier stages than traditional methods allow. For example, machine learning models can examine medical images with remarkable precision, assisting radiologists in detecting tumors that might be overlooked. This not only saves time but also leads to more successful treatment plans for patients.
Chronic Disease Management
Moreover, AI is playing a crucial role in the management of chronic diseases. Through the use of predictive analytics, AI tools help healthcare practitioners monitor patient health more closely and tailor interventions accordingly. Tools such as wearable health devices collect and analyze data in real time, providing insights that significantly enhance the management of conditions like diabetes and heart disease. As a result, patients can receive more personalized care, promoting better health outcomes.
